Output f0309fc6110a80e2789d79dbd87d936693cac52f5207c1d26e94bf1ff38d8921:8

value
127643200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b675adcc9bcbf768bdba5ceb865060fcb7843f4d OP_EQUAL
address
3JKmsvvF2LeeAyzkLyR41puQtT8oqC3Tru
transaction
f0309fc6110a80e2789d79dbd87d936693cac52f5207c1d26e94bf1ff38d8921
confirmations
418012
spent
true